What are Gear Machining Centers?
Gear machining centers are specialized machines designed to produce high-precision gears. Unlike conventional machining tools, these centers integrate various functions, such as **milling**, **grinding**, and **hobbing**, into a single machine. This integration allows for a more streamlined workflow, reducing the need for multiple setups and minimizing the time spent on each component.
Manufacturers can produce a wide range of gear types, including spur gears, helical gears, and bevel gears, with exceptional precision and repeatability. The advanced technology used in these centers ensures that tolerances are maintained to the finest degree, making them indispensable in industries such as automotive, aerospace, and energy.

Benefits of Using Gear Machining Centers
Manufacturers adopting gear machining centers can experience several significant benefits that streamline operations and enhance product quality.
Enhanced Accuracy
One of the most notable advantages of gear machining centers is their ability to produce parts with **unmatched accuracy**. Thanks to advanced technology, these machines can maintain tolerances of just a few microns, ensuring that every gear produced fits perfectly within its intended assembly. This level of precision leads to better functionality and reduced wear over time.
Increased Efficiency
Gear machining centers are designed for efficiency. By combining multiple machining processes into one setup, these centers significantly reduce cycle times. This means that manufacturers can produce more gears in less time, ultimately increasing their output and profitability. With automation features that streamline loading and unloading, the operational efficiency is further heightened.
Cost-Effectiveness
While the initial investment in gear machining centers may be substantial, the long-term savings can be significant. The reduction in cycle times, minimized waste, and the ability to produce high-precision components all contribute to lower overall manufacturing costs. Additionally, the durability of parts produced with these machines typically leads to lower maintenance costs over time.
Applications of Gear Machining Centers
The versatility of gear machining centers allows them to be utilized across various industries.
- **Automotive Industry**: Gears are integral to everything from engines to transmissions, making precision gear machining essential in automotive manufacturing.
- **Aerospace Sector**: The aerospace industry demands exacting standards. Gear machining centers ensure that components are manufactured to withstand extreme conditions.
- **Energy Production**: Wind turbines, generators, and other energy systems require robust gears, which can be efficiently produced using machining centers.
- **Industrial Machinery**: Many types of industrial machinery rely on precise gearing to function effectively, making these centers crucial for manufacturers in this sector.
Technological Innovations in Gear Machining
The field of gear machining is continuously evolving, with new technologies enhancing the capabilities of machining centers. Some of these innovations include:
- **Intelligent Automation**: Machine learning and AI are being integrated into gear machining processes, enabling real-time adjustments and predictive maintenance.
- **Advanced Tooling**: Tools that maintain their sharpness longer and offer better cutting speeds are enhancing machining processes, leading to improved precision and efficiency.
- **Hybrid Machining Techniques**: The blending of traditional and additive manufacturing methods allows for the creation of complex geometries that were previously impossible to achieve.
Future Trends in Gear Machining Centers
As technology advances, the future of gear machining centers looks promising. Key trends to watch include:
- **Increased Automation**: The move towards fully automated machining processes will continue, minimizing human error and maximizing productivity.
- **Sustainability Initiatives**: Manufacturers are increasingly focusing on sustainable practices. Gear machining centers that reduce material waste and energy consumption will be highly valued.
- **Customization**: The demand for customized gears necessitates the evolution of machining centers to produce small batches with high precision.
Challenges in Gear Machining
Despite the numerous benefits, gear machining centers also face several challenges:
- **High Initial Investment**: The advanced technology and capabilities of gear machining centers require a significant upfront investment, which can deter some manufacturers.
- **Skill Shortages**: The complexity of operating these machines often necessitates skilled workers, which can be a challenge in today’s labor market.
- **Maintenance Needs**: Despite their efficiency, these centers require regular maintenance to ensure optimal performance, which can be resource-intensive.
